Chinese acupuncture affects brain's ability to regulate pain, study shows

Monday, August 10, 2009 - 10:42 in Health & Medicine

Acupuncture has been used in East-Asian medicine for thousands of years to treat pain, possibly by activating the body's natural painkillers. But how it works at the cellular level is largely unknown.
